About Tel Aviv Yafo (TLV)
Tel Aviv Yafo, often known as “the city that never stops,” was the first and the most modern Jewish city built in Israel. This magnificent city is the country’s main economic and cultural centre. Tel Aviv Yafo is a vibrant, active city with entertainment, culture and art, festivals, and a rich night life which altogether makes it a wonderful tourist destination. Situated on a 14 km-long strip on the Mediterranean seacoast, the city stretches between the Yarkon River to the north side and the Ayalon River to the eastern side. A large number of workers, visitors, tourists, and party-goers, every year make a plan to visit the city from all across the country. One can find endless number of city’s famous nightclubs, restaurants, and centres of entertainment that attract tourists towards Tel Aviv Yafo. It is a rapidly growing city which is renowned for its booming population, energy, edginess and 24-hour life style that give the city a metropolitan flair. This vibrancy is proportionate to few other major cities in this part of the world. The city is a big place and its long list of highlights and sightseeing make it a wonderful tourist destination. Some of the major tourist destinations of the city include Old Jaffa, Rabin Square, Azriely Lookout, Tel Aviv Port, Jaffa's Railway Station, Dizengoff Centre, Rothschild Boulevard, Neve Tzedek, Tel Aviv University, Joshua Gardens, Shore Promenade, Eretz-Israel Museum, Museum of the Jewish Diaspora, Bialik Square, Gutman Art Museum and many others. About Dubai (DXB)
Dubai is a city that seamlessly blends modern luxury with rich cultural heritage, making it an attractive destination for travelers from the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and other GCC countries. Known for its towering skyscrapers, opulent shopping malls, and vibrant nightlife, Dubai offers an array of experiences that cater to all types of visitors. The city's history, dating back to ancient trading routes, is preserved in its museums and historic sites, providing a glimpse into its storied past.
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to visit Dubai is during the cooler months from November to March. This period offers pleasant weather, perfect for outdoor activities and sightseeing. The city hosts various events and festivals, including the Dubai Shopping Festival in January, which attracts visitors from around the world. While summer months can be extremely hot, many indoor attractions and shopping centers are air-conditioned, making it possible to enjoy the city year-round.
Getting There
Dubai International Airport (DXB) is the primary gateway to the city, offering excellent connectivity with direct flights from major cities in the UAE and other GCC countries. Airlines like Emirates, Etihad, and Flydubai provide frequent services, making it easy to find cheap flights to Dubai. Ensure your passport is valid for at least six months, and check visa requirements before booking your Dubai flight ticket.
Where to Stay
Dubai offers a wide range of accommodation options to suit all budgets. From luxurious hotels like Burj Al Arab and Atlantis The Palm to more affordable options in Deira and Al Barsha, there is something for everyone. Popular areas for tourists include Downtown Dubai, home to the Burj Khalifa and The Dubai Mall, and Jumeirah Beach, known for its stunning coastline and beach resorts.
Must-See Places & Experiences
• Burj Khalifa: The tallest building in the world, offering breathtaking views from its observation deck
• The Dubai Mall: A shopping paradise with over 1,200 stores, an aquarium, and an ice rink
• Dubai Fountain: A captivating water show set to music, located at the base of the Burj Khalifa
• Palm Jumeirah: A man-made island featuring luxury hotels, restaurants, and beaches
• Dubai Creek: Explore the historic heart of Dubai with traditional markets and dhow cruises
• The Desert: Experience a desert safari, complete with dune bashing, camel rides, and traditional Bedouin camps
Local Transportation
Getting around Dubai is convenient with various transportation options available. The Dubai Metro is a fast and affordable way to travel between major attractions. Taxis are plentiful and reasonably priced, while ride-hailing apps like Uber and Careem offer additional convenience. For a unique experience, consider taking an abra (traditional boat) across Dubai Creek.
Food & Dining
Dubai's culinary scene is a melting pot of flavors, reflecting its diverse population. Must-try dishes include shawarma, falafel, and hummus, available at local eateries and street food stalls. For a fine dining experience, visit restaurants like Zuma, Nobu, and Al Mahara. Don't miss the chance to indulge in a traditional Emirati meal at Al Fanar Restaurant or Arabian Tea House.
Practical Travel Tips
• Currency: The local currency is the UAE Dirham (AED). Credit cards are widely accepted.
• Language: Arabic is the official language, but English is commonly spoken.
• Safety: Dubai is one of the safest cities in the world, but always exercise common travel precautions.
• Apps: Download apps like RTA Dubai for public transport information, Zomato for restaurant reviews, and Visit Dubai for tourist information.
